England are in a commanding position going into the fourth day of the fifth and final Ashes Test at The Oval.
The hosts have built a healthy second innings lead of 382 runs with two wickets still remaining.
Ben Stokes and Joe Denly hit fluent half-centuries to all but bat Australia out of the match.
Play on day four gets underway at 2:00 pm UAE time.
